CRAB AND ARTICHOKE RANGOON

DSC00106

Simple and easy, fill each wonton with a teaspoon of crab mix, top it off with a piece of artichoke hearts, moisten edges with water and scrunch them up into cute little packets.

DSC00109

I baked them in a385 Deg F oven for 15 minutes and they came out just perfect!

This is of course a perfect appetizer for when you have guests and you can fill them with anything you want, sweet or savory, but today we just had them with a side salad.
